With reference to your item 9182/15: (Kommersant: Aleksey Shapovalov, The Land of Frightened Investors. The West rates Russian reforms.): can any reader of the Russian original confirm my suspicion that Shapovalov's title is an echo, perhaps via Iakov Lur'e's " V kraiu nepuganykh idiotov," (A.A. Kurdiumov. Paris : La Presse Libre, 1983) of Prishvin's "V kraiu nepuganykh ptits"? If such turns out to be the case, perhaps investers among your readership should know that bit of background.

(There may also be a transmission via Il'f & Petrov, but memory may be deceiving me.).
